Cargo Quote by Jared Diamond
““Why you white man have so much cargo and we New Guineans have so little? (asked Yali)””
About This Quote
Source Book: Guns, Germs, and Steel, Jared Diamond, 1997
The question highlights stark global inequities rooted in geography and history, prompting reflection on fairness.
